TA juniors Morgan Busby, Joseph Dunn, Olivia Limlaw, and Bethany Maxfield were inducted into the National Technical Honor Society on Wednesday, March 27, 2019 at the River Bend Career and Technical Center. Shannon Hayes ('19), a 2018 inductee, administered the oath. The National Technical Honor Society honors the achievements of top career...

our VALUES

Excellence

We set high expectations. We challenge all members of the school community to reach their highest potential.

Commitment

We value initiative, courage and dedication. We take personal responsibility for the goals we set and work hard to achieve them.

Cooperation

We work and learn together. We see teachers as coaches, students as team members, families as partners, and learning as practice and action.

Caring

We provide individuals with personalized support and guidance. We care about each other and the larger community.

Diversity

We respect differences among people. We welcome the contribution of varied perspectives to a rich and flexible school culture.
